3 minutes ago, BalaDeSilver said:

Actually, I think OP is right. Rhino Stomp no longer slows down Eximus units. Neither does any blind (I tried Breach Surge and Radial Blind, neither worked).

Muzzle Flash blind still works on Eximus.  (For now.). Radial Blind itself never did, although the mini-version on EB did before Dante Unbound--i haven't retested it yet.

It's correct about Breach and Stomp and several other CCs no longer working.

I've just tested something in the Simulacrum. To my surprise, Nyx's Chaos is extremely effective as long as there's at least one non-overguarded enemy close to the eximus. The result is that they all ignore me, even in their proximity, except for eximus abilities.

Eximus changes aren`t challanging at all. Its just stupid change. They should have added new elite units that are really really tough and will hunt you down every like 5-10 mins of mission. I would love to fight some big lich like boys that scale with your mission and have good rewards for taking them down. I would love to see enemy that have mechanics that you need to respect in order to take it down. Eximus units arent threat to your warframe, only things that they are threating to is deffense objectives, excavators or kuva excavators. Its just so frustrating when you can`t stun or stop fire eximus from destroying kuva excovator with his firequake ability, only thing that you can do is one shot them. And no, you cant "just strip their overguard" overguard is literally 90% of their hp, if you have any dot effect on your weapon they will die second after their overguard is stripped. I would need to really focus not to kill not overguarded Eximus XD.  Its frustrating that cc frames like Limbo dont have any place where they are better then Saryn, Revenant, Dante or any other tank/nuke frame, or where they are needed for anything. CC frames are redundant. Do you get me now?
